Sustainability Program Coordinator (Cocoa)

Apply Now
Job ID 332505 Date posted 08/20/2026 Location : Palu, Indonesia

Job Purpose and Impact

The Cocoa Program Coordinator will support the implementation of cocoa sustainability programs in Central Sulawesi. The role is responsible for coordinating field activities, supporting farmers and local partners, ensuring program implementation aligns with workplans and targets, and supporting certification and monitoring processes. The position will work closely with project managers, field partners, farmer groups, traders, and other stakeholders to ensure successful program delivery.
